Ganmain Demographics (NSW) Local Stats

Ganmain (2702) is a suburb of Regional NSW, Murray & Riverina, New South Wales. It is about 397 kms from NSW's capital city of Sydney. Ganmain is in the federal electorate of Riverina.

In the 2011 census the population of Ganmain was 614 and is comprised of approximately 50.3% females and 49.7% males.

The median/average age of the population of Ganmain is 46 years of age.

90.5% of people living in the suburb of Ganmain were born in Australia. The other top responses for country of birth were 2.9% England, 2.0% New Zealand, 1.3% Singapore.

96.1% of people living in Ganmain speak English only. The other top languages spoken are 2.0% Language spoken at home not stated, 0.5% Other, 0.5% Hindi, 0.5% Greek, 0.5% Japanese.

The religious makeup of Ganmain is 42.9% Catholic, 22.6% Anglican, 12.0% No religion, 6.2% Uniting Church, 3.9% Religious affiliation not stated, 3.6% Presbyterian and Reformed, 2.6% Christian, nfd, 2.0% Baptist, 1.1% Other Religious Groups, 0.7% Pentecostal.

52.6% of people are married, 23.0% have never married and 9.8% are divorced and 5.0% are separated. There are 46 widowed people living in Ganmain.

56.0% of the people living in Ganmain over the age of 15 and who identify as being in the labour force are employed full time, 34.9% are working on a part time basis. Ganmain has an unemployment rate of 3.3%.

The main occupations of people living in Ganmain are 20.9% Technicians & trades workers, 15.4% Machinery operators & drivers, 13.4% Community & personal service workers, 11.9% Labourers, 11.4% Managers, 10.4% Clerical & administrative workers, 9.0% Sales workers, 7.5% Professionals.

The main industries people from Ganmain work in are 15.0% Agriculture, forestry and fishing, 13.0% Manufacturing, 11.0% Retail trade, 10.0% Construction, 9.5% Public administration and safety, 9.0% Health care and social assistance, 8.5% Education and training, 6.0% Transport, postal and warehousing, 5.5% Wholesale trade.

50.2% of homes are fully owned, and 31.1% are in the process of being purchased by home loan mortgage. 14.9% of homes are rented.

The median individual income is $384 per week and the median household income is $700 per week.

The median rent in Ganmain is $110 per week and the median mortgage repayment is $845 per month.
